Computer hardware and software are two opposing components that make up desktop computers and notebooks. They work together in harmony to allow the user to operate his or her computer. However, they are completely opposite in their functions and abilities. It is essential that you understand the difference if you want to operate any computer. These two must work together and work properly or the machine will be nothing more than an expensive paperweight sitting on your desk. In this article we will discuss the differences between the two and how they function together as a cohesive team.

Computer software is different than hardware in that these are the programs, procedures and documentation that cause the computer to be operated by the user. The software is classified into three different categories. The first is system software. The system software helps the computer run. The second class is the programming software which allows the programmer to write new programs. The final category is the application software. The application software is any non computer related tasks.

Desktop computers and notebooks consist of tangible products that cause the computer to run. These include any memory modules such as RAM (Random Access Memory), mouse, keyboards, and all circuitry components within the machine such as mother boards, sound cards and video cards. Even your power source is a vital asset that makes the machine run. The term “software” can be attributed to John W. Turkey in 1958, though there were earlier essays and theories dating back to the 1930s.

Here is how the computer hardware and software combination works together. You have the hardware components in your computer. You have the software that makes the hardware run. The software is loaded into the hardware. It is that simple once you understand the difference and know how both work separately but together to make the computer run correctly.

Computer hardware software is very important to how your computer stores its data. The software that allows the system backup is downloaded directly onto the RAM (Random Access Memory) chips. The hardware is the memory chips and its size is what determines how fast or slow your computer operates. On a properly functioning computer you will not have to worry about these workings unless something goes wrong and your computer crashes.